Shrimp-Pesto Pizza

  1. Coat cold cooking grate of grill with cooking spray, and place on grill. Preheat grill to 350u0b0 (medium heat).
  2. Peel shrimp, and slice in half lengthwise; devein, if desired.
  3. Saute onion, bell pepper, salt, and pepper in 1 Tbsp. hot o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at 5 minutes or until tender. Transfer onion mixture to a large bowl. Saute shrimp in remaining 1 Tbsp. hot oil 3 minutes or just until shrimp turn pink. Add shrimp to onion mixture, and toss.
  4. Lightly sprinkle flour and cornmeal on a large surface. Place dough on surface, and roll to a 1/4-inch thickness. Carefully transfer pizza dough to a cutting board or baking sheet lightly sprinkled with flour and cornmeal.
  5. Slide pizza dough from cutting board or baking sheet onto cooking grate; spread 1/3 cup refrigerated pesto evenly over crust, and top with shrimp mixture. Sprinkle with 1/2 cup Parmesan cheese.
  6. Grill, covered with grill lid, at 350u0b0 (medium heat) 4 minutes. Rotate pizza one-quarter turn, and grill, covered with grill lid, 5 to 6 more minutes or until pizza crust is cooked. Serve immediately.

vegetable cooking spray, shrimp, yellow onion, red bell pepper, salt, pepper, olive oil, flour, yellow cornmeal, dough, pesto, parmesan cheese
